A BILL TO BE ENTITLED
AN ACT
relating to the imposition of a surcharge for use of a credit card
for certain purchases.
       B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S:
       SECTION 1.  Section 339.001, Finance Code, is amended by
amending Subsection (a) and adding Subsection (d) to read as
follows:
       (a)  In a sale of goods or services, a seller may not impose a
surcharge on a buyer who uses a credit card for an extension of
credit instead of cash, a check, or a similar means of payment
unless:
             (1)  before the sale the seller has disclosed the
surcharge to the buyer;
             (2)  the amount of the sale, before including the
surcharge, does not exceed $10; and
             (3)  the surcharge does not exceed $1.
       (d)  A surcharge for an in-person transaction may be
disclosed, as required by Subsection (a), by posting a notice of the
surcharge in a conspicuous location.
       SECTION 2.  This Act takes effect immediately if it receives
a vote of two-thirds of all the members elected to each house, as
provided by Section 39, Article III, Texas Constitution.  If this
Act does not receive the vote necessary for immediate effect, this
Act takes effect September 1, 2007.
